We may never know what a teenaged Shakespeare's rhymes were like, but we can find out what this generation's most talented young slam poets have to offer. The Brave New Voices International Youth Poetry Slam Festival, sponsored by Youth Speaks, Inc., celebrates its 12th year in Chicago, as 500 slam champions aged 13-19 attend workshops and semi-final rounds at locations throughout the Loop, before finalists hold their verbal battle at the Chicago Theatre. Last year's shows in Washington, DC sold out, so Youth Speaks made this year's tickets available online in advance. Festival passes grant entrance into all 25 events, and tickets for the finals are also available.
